V. Royal Advocacy: Leading the Charge for Reproductive Justice
July 26, 2025 @ 10:00 AM - 11:15 AM

Shelby Campbell, Program Coordinator, Reproductive Justice Initiatives, and Diamond Knox-Jackson, J.D., C.L.A., Program Manager, Advocacy & Leadership Development, Reproductive Justice Initiatives
Reproductive Justice is not just a movement—it’s a mission, and you are key to carrying it forward. In this dynamic training, My Sister’s Keeper equips HBCU student leaders with the tools to champion reproductive justice through civic engagement, education, and cultural change. Learn how to identify advocacy opportunities, navigate the intersection of policy and personal experience, and mobilize your peers to take action. This is your space to grow as a purpose-driven advocate—on campus and far beyond.
